What exactly is mandala art? In the ancient Sanskrit language of Hinduism and Buddhism, mandala means “circle.” Traditionally, a mandala is a geometric design or pattern that represents the cosmos or deities in various heavenly worlds. “It's all about finding peace in the symmetry of the design and of the universe,” says artist Saudamini Madra. A mandala is a symbol of the universe in its ideal form, and its creation signifies the transformation of a universe of suffering into one of joy. It can also be used as an aid to meditation, helping the meditator to envision how to achieve the perfect self. nd as an aid for meditation in Buddhism and Hinduism. A mandala serves as a collection point for universal forces. By mentally “entering” the mandala and moving toward its center, a person can tap into those forces and achieve union with the cosmic order. As a symbol of the cosmos or universe, a traditional mandala is a square containing a circle, and the entire design is symmetrical and balanced. Some spiritual traditions use mandalas for meditation or for marking a spiritual space. The word mandala itself simply means "circle" in Sanskrit.
